    Rudrabhishek Enterprises Limited operates as an urban development and infrastructure consultant in India. It operates through three segments: Advisory & Consultancy Services; Engineering, Procurement & Construction Contracts; and Sale of Software License. The company provides viability analysis; infrastructure; urban planning and geographical information system; building and area design; building information modelling consultancy; structural designing; and building engineering services, including mechanical, electrical, and plumbing and firefighting services. It offers project management consultancy; RERA advisory; and marketing consultancy services for real estate projects. Rudrabhishek Enterprises Limited was incorporated in 1992 and is based in New Delhi, India.
